Watch This: Is Bobbi Kristina Engaged?

In a promo for Lifetime's The Houston's: On Our Own, Bobbi Kristina Brown, daughter of the late Whitney Houston, announces to her family, "We're engaged," seemingly confirming the rumors that have surrounded her relationship with childhood friend Nick Gordon since shortly after her mother's death. But ABC News' Sheila Marikar points out that that snippet doesn't actually mean the two are engaged, reminding readers that rumors about the plans for matrimony have "repeatedly been shot down." Guess we'll have to watch the reality show to find out for sure. Which, of course, is probably just what Brown, Gordon, and/or Lifetime intended. From ABC:

Rumors about Brown and Gordon's engagement started months ago. They've been repeatedly shot down. In the clip, Brown's aunt Pat Houston calls the engagement "unacceptable," and earlier this week, she told ABCNews.com that Brown and Gordon merely have a "very, very strong friendship."

"A lot of teenagers, when they hit 18, they think they're grown," Houston told ABCNews.com. "They think they know it all, they think they know about relationships. You just have to be there to navigate and guide them."
